Must have open availability •CDL w/ Passenger Required The Bus Operations Supervisor ensures a safe and efficient transportation operations, while delivering service that exceeds our customer/client's expectations. The Bus Operations Supervisor is responsible for all aspects of operating the transportation division including staff management, safety, and client relations. Key Responsibilities Responsible for the supervision of location staff including delegating, coaching/developing, monitoring performance, and ensuring compliance with all company standards. JJ Keller documentation for staff members Assist with scheduling and payroll Shuttle Bus Maintenance Reports Follow, train, and drive all safety initiatives including completing driver assessments and providing feedback on safe driving techniques. Follow prescribed protocols for processing incident reports. Handle multitasking environment capably. Monitor maintenance of the facility and associated premises to ensure that the bus depot is clean, safe, and maintained to standards. Use respectful communication to assist guests with their questions, problems, and concerns; address escalated concerns from guests. Immediately respond to reports of accidents, incidents, or safety concerns. Complete Incident Reports Always communicate professionally with guests, client, and teammates. Skills, Knowledge and Expertise Commercial Driver's License (CDL) required Excellent written and oral communication skills Working Knowledge in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) Previous supervisory experience (At least 2 years of management experience) Previous in the transportation industry, preferred
